The CNC strong forming grinder for inner holes is primarily composed of core components such as the bed, grinding wheel frame, work table, headstock, and tailstock. The bed serves as the fundamental support, bearing the various components and ensuring the relative positional accuracy. The grinding wheel frame is responsible for driving the high-speed rotating spindle of the grinding wheel and supports transverse feed movements; some models can adjust the angle on a horizontal plane to accommodate conical surface processing. The work table features a double-layer structure, where the upper work table can rotate horizontally for grinding long conical surfaces. The headstock is used to clamp the workpiece and facilitate rotation, while the tailstock works in conjunction with the headstock to achieve workpiece positioning. This machine tool can perform high-precision grinding of various types of workpieces, including through holes, blind holes, stepped holes, and conical holes, improving dimensional accuracy, roundness, and surface roughness. It corrects thermal deformation caused by heat treatment through micro grinding, addressing high-precision machining needs that turning and boring cannot meet.
